Output 6bffec8c87a16dc8f845530f480c0890916c5943e4cf4083125d963412595f3f:14

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1686c3cf6433b0e2cddf2bf2e4e49c200c426667 OP_EQUAL
address
D7CCr7A3uq6hgA8X7ivP9cqCfEosdnif9b
transaction
6bffec8c87a16dc8f845530f480c0890916c5943e4cf4083125d963412595f3f
spent
true